Output 3c2087675391f23b5d59ca5576ddafcc473a63c39d704ab232e13881a8b1877f:0

value
2029940
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b2a41aaf0fb4b95b798b1ad5a7a188a2fc444505 OP_EQUALVERIFY OP_CHECKSIG
address
1HHZsJrfakQRrQvFXUSWy8GCTo5ffxhkzC
transaction
3c2087675391f23b5d59ca5576ddafcc473a63c39d704ab232e13881a8b1877f
spent
true